Chhatrapati Sambhajinagar: A "suspicious" bottle with a syringe was seized on Friday from a man who had come to take part in a police recruitment drive in Maharashtra's Beed, an official said.

They have been allowed to participate in the operation, but their outcome will be decided after the investigation report on this seizure comes, Beed Superintendent of Police Nandkumar Thakur told reporters.

"During the mandatory checking of the candidates' bags, we found a suspicious bottle with a syringe inside. Blood samples of the candidates have been taken.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) officials will investigate the matter. We will take action based on the findings. Will investigate,” the SP said.

17.76 candidates are participating in the recruitment drive across the state to fill 17,471 constable posts in Maharashtra Police. It started on 19th June.
